打印

求助:汽车仪表驱动

[复制链接]
1886|4
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
一辆汽车上要用到双仪表,上面的油量表,油压表,水温表均为模拟指针式(电流驱动),油量,油压和对应的传感器的电阻成正比,水温和传感器的电阻成反比。现在想测第一个仪表的数据,经过处理后驱动第二组仪表,请问有什么合理的方法去驱动第二组仪表?
  如图所示:[localimg=180,105]1[/localimg]

仪表驱动.jpg (119.85 KB )

仪表驱动.jpg

相关帖子

沙发
菜鸟学模电|  楼主 | 2011-11-23 10:20 | 只看该作者
我目前采用的方法是,AD采样各传感器电压,PWM驱动第二个仪表,具体的方法是(拿油量传感器来说)滑动油浮,对应不同的电阻,记录对应的电压,然后采用PWM驱动三极管,也让它出现同样的电压,这样第二个仪表的指针和第一个仪表的指针处在相同的位置,记录下此时的PWM值,以此类推...
   这样第一组仪表传感器上的电压,采样电压,PWM值,第二组仪表的电压就呈现了一种关系,做程序时只需要测采样电压,然后查表PWM值,就可以驱动第二组仪表了,目前按照这种方法也能驱动起来,但是总感觉到不太科学。
   需要说明的是 各传感器电阻并非完全是线性关系,
   比如 压力传感器 0Bar 时 对应电阻 5--13 欧姆,典型值10欧姆
                         0.5Bar   对应电阻 16--25欧姆,典型值 25欧姆

                         9Bar       对应电阻  150--190欧姆 典型值 170欧姆
                         10Bar     对应电阻   154---214欧姆 典型值 184欧姆

  PWM驱动图:

使用特权

评论回复
板凳
菜鸟学模电|  楼主 | 2011-11-23 10:25 | 只看该作者
采用PWM方式驱动就是要改变三级管导通程度,进而模拟出一个相似的仪表传感器。

使用特权

评论回复
地板
菜鸟学模电|  楼主 | 2011-11-23 10:30 | 只看该作者
我在想,既然仪表是电流方式驱动的,能不能在第一组仪表的传感器回路中加一个采样电阻,测这个电阻的电压,然后经过DA转换,控制MOS管的电流,进而去驱动第二个仪表。
   或则干脆不用单片机,直接用运放+周边电路+MOS管去驱动第二组仪表,可惜的是具体的电路不知道该怎么做...

使用特权

评论回复
5
菜鸟学模电|  楼主 | 2011-11-23 10:31 | 只看该作者
各位21IC大虾,   有木有什么好的方法可以推荐的啊?

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

个人签名:每天坚持学习两个小时!!!

0

主题

151

帖子

2

粉丝